Efficient LPG Loading Arm Solutions for Bulk Delivery

LPG transport operations demand robust and reliable loading arms to ensure safe and efficient fluid transfer. A well-designed loading arm system minimizes spillage, reduces downtime, and enhances operational safety.

Advanced LPG loading arms incorporate features such as automatic locking mechanisms, accurate flow control valves, and flexible hose assemblies to facilitate smooth circulation. These systems are designed to withstand the corrosive effects of LPG and operate reliably in a variety of environmental conditions.

The selection of an LPG loading arm system should consider factors such as flow rate requirements, product compatibility, vessel size, and operational volume. Consulting with experienced industry professionals can help determine the most suitable solution for your specific scenario.

Durable Construction for Exceptional LNG Loading Arms

LNG loading arms are critical components in the safe and efficient transfer of liquefied natural gas. To ensure optimal performance in demanding environments, these arms must be constructed with exceptional durability and resilience. Premium materials, such as corrosion-resistant metals, are essential to withstand the harsh conditions encountered during loading operations. Advanced manufacturing techniques, including assembly processes that meet stringent industry standards, guarantee a robust and reliable structure capable of withstanding high pressures, temperatures, and corrosive agents.

  • Moreover, the design must incorporate features to reduce stress concentrations and potential points of failure.
  • Routine maintenance is crucial to ensure the longevity and effectiveness of LNG loading arms.
